Transaction 118618075f9df8f07afb7f16d9bf00d973008616126c60c348ca94a743d3236d
1 Input
2 Outputs
- 118618075f9df8f07afb7f16d9bf00d973008616126c60c348ca94a743d3236d:0
- 118618075f9df8f07afb7f16d9bf00d973008616126c60c348ca94a743d3236d:1
value 2988700
address 1L8kS9dskiCe4b99drSzutxUsc58ZdzrcZ
value 38000000
address 1NJ23ZopseCGDNw3h2sR4CW4h8PiBvPivA